Tapper and Timber Cabinet Control Mapping
The kit maps controls so each game plays correctly with the installed control panel. This is especially important because Tapper and Timber cabinets use different physical controls.
In a Tapper cabinet, Timber is supported as a one-player game. Tap plus joystick left chops left, and Tap plus joystick right chops right.
In a Timber cabinet, Tapper uses the Player 1 joystick, and the left/right chop controls act as tap inputs. Timber supports two-player simultaneous play when installed in a Timber cabinet.

Installation and PCB Requirements
- Designed for documented compatible original Tapper or Timber arcade PCBs.
- A socketed Z80 processor is required for installation.
- No soldering is required when the required Z80 location already has a compatible 40-pin socket.
- If the processor is soldered directly to the PCB, a compatible 40-pin socket must be installed before using the kit.
- Cabinet behavior depends on whether the kit is installed in a Tapper or Timber cabinet.
- Timber is one-player only when played through a Tapper cabinet control layout.
- Timber supports two-player simultaneous play when installed in a Timber cabinet.
- ROM Saver support allows documented original program ROM removal after the kit is installed.
- Review the installation guide before setup and verify processor orientation, socket condition, cabinet control layout, ROM Saver steps, and all installation work before restoring cabinet power.
